Spring takes center stage at the mountain
Snowy runs, sun-soaked terraces, sweeping views of the St. Lawrence River, and lively après-ski gatherings set the stage for the warmer days at Le Massif de Charlevoix, from the spring equinox through April 12, 2026.
With 46 cm of snowfall over the past week, conditions remain excellent for skiers and snowboarders of all ages and skill levels. Whether discovering the learning areas, refining technique in spring conditions, racing down the 7.5 km sledding track until March 29, celebrating the Easter long weekend, or relaxing on sunlit terraces—including that of Camp Boule restaurant— the mountain offers many ways to enjoy the spring season in a festive and welcoming setting.

Massif Open: the must-attend spring event
Taking place from the base to the summit, this high-energy event will feature lively terraces, tastings of local products, a vintage ski outfit parade, a free après-ski performance by Zagata, and DJ sets by Justin Blanc, Mika, Shieldie, and Millimetrik, from morning until late evening.
Free après-ski shows every Saturday
With the arrival of spring, the stage at Pub Le Grand-Duc will host bands and DJs bringing the summit to life between 3:30 p.m. and 5:00 p.m. Performers include OnTV Band (March 21), Zagata, DJ Millimetrik, Justin Blanc and Mika (March 28), DJ Shieldie (March 28 and April 4), and DJ TOMZB (April 11).
